Coopers Bluff Campsite Introduce
Coopers Bluff Campsite is a primitive camping area located near Live Oak, Florida, within the Twin Rivers Wildlife Management Area. Situated along the Florida Trail, this campsite offers a rustic and nature-oriented experience for hikers and outdoor enthusiasts seeking a secluded getaway.
Environment:
The campsite is nestled on a bluff overlooking the Suwannee River, offering scenic views and a tranquil setting. The surrounding environment features a mix of forests and riverine landscapes, providing a peaceful atmosphere for camping and outdoor activities.
Services and Activities:
- Primitive Camping: Coopers Bluff Campsite offers a primitive camping experience, with no hookups or amenities provided. Visitors must be self-sufficient and prepared for a wilderness camping experience.
- Hiking: The campsite is located along the Florida Trail, offering hikers opportunities to explore the scenic landscapes and enjoy panoramic views of the Suwannee River.
- River Access: The proximity to the Suwannee River provides easy access for various water activities, such as canoeing, kayaking, and fishing.
- Wildlife Viewing: The diverse habitats within the Twin Rivers Wildlife Management Area support a variety of wildlife, including birds, deer, and other animals, making it a great place for wildlife viewing and nature photography.
Features:
- Scenic Views: Coopers Bluff Campsite offers stunning views of the Suwannee River and the surrounding forests, providing a picturesque backdrop for camping and outdoor activities.
- Florida Trail Access: The campsite's location along the Florida Trail makes it a convenient stop for hikers exploring this long-distance trail.
- Secluded Location: The primitive nature and location within the wildlife management area offer a secluded and tranquil camping experience, away from the crowds and noise of developed campgrounds.

The road leading to the site was locked gate closed. Upon getting there, it appears a recent tropical storm or hurricane came through and part of a tree has fallen on the covered picnic table area and destroyed a portion of the roof. It was otherwise clean and had cut grass. An FWC boat occupied by 2 agents went by and took note of it. I think they check it to make sure homeless people are not living there. All the springs in the area are shot and muddy from elevated river and rains. Tropical storm has left many downed trees along trials making them impassible and thus grass and vegetation have taken off and the whole area is overgrown. The ticks and mosquitos are thick and relentless. Even bug spray doesn’t deter some of them
